As a multi-functional input for analog measurement technology, the EL3751‑0000 analog input terminal can be used for measuring electrical parameters in several measuring ranges. The respective nominal measuring ranges are:

The nominal measuring range referred to above is part of the total available and usable technical measuring range, which for the EL3751 is approx. ±107%, depending on the measuring range. The "extended range" property can be disabled, in order to make the behavior compatible with the EL30/31/36xx "legacy range".

The measurement takes place via a differential input channel. It is digitized with a resolution of 24 bit and 10 ksps and transported electrically isolated from the fieldbus to the higher-level automation device with optional oversampling. The integrated supply and the switchable auxiliary resistors enable direct connection of a resistor bridge (strain gauge SG) or load cell with 2-/3-/4-/6-wire connection technology, a fixed resistor, a PTC or a potentiometer. The signal state of the EtherCAT Terminal is indicated by light emitting diodes.

If a lower sampling rate is required, a data rate reduction (referred to as decimation) can be set internally, based on the fixed analog sampling rate of 10 ksps. The sampling rate of ≤ 10 ksps achieved in this way can then be transferred to the controller via EtherCAT, based on the task cycle time and a suitable oversampling factor.

The terminal has two configurable numeric software filters up to FIR 39th order (40 taps) or IIR 6th order. The first filter is applied to the 10 ksps raw data, the second filter is based on the user-settable decimation, with a view to suppressing aliasing effects. Both filters can be set based on an integrated list (a number of low-pass, high-pass, mean value filters) or a freely selectable coefficient table.

Non-linear characteristic sensor curves can be corrected flexibly through an integrated sampling points table. Simple mathematical operations are also possible.

Each terminal has a unique ID number, which is printed and electronically readable. The optionally available factory calibration certificate (EL3751-0020, EL3751-0024) can be assigned via this ID number; re-calibration is possible.
